St. Mary's Church
What the experts agree on
World's largest brick church with jaw-dropping scale—105m long, holding 20,000 people across 31 chapels. Gothic frescoes and soaring nave make it an essential Gdansk landmark, though its massive interior can feel austere.

Note the 500-year-old astronomical clock, dating from 1464, an oddity for a medieval Catholic establishment: It not only tells time, but also gives the phases of moon and shows the position of the sun and the moon in relation to the zodiac signs.
